House Bill 5698 (2000) rss


Sponsors
Gilda Jacobs - (primary)Patricia Lockwood, Julie Dennis, Laura Baird, Michael Prusi, Deborah Cherry, Hubert Price, Jr., Mark Schauer, Belda Garza, Irma Clark, Gloria Schermesser, Andy Neumann, Joseph Rivet, Rose Bogardus, David Woodward, Bob Brown, Hansen Clarke, Paul Gieleghem, Eileen DeHart, Martha Scott, Douglas Bovin, William Callahan, Ed Vaughn, Ruth Johnson, William O'Neil, Ruth Ann Jamnick, Edward LaForge, Vera Rison, LaMar Lemmons

Categories  Crimes, other; Criminal procedure, other; Health facilities, hospitals; Children, abuse or neglect

Crimes; other; immunity to individuals who leave certain newborns at a hospital; provide for. Amends sec. 135 of 1931 PA 328 (MCL 750.135).

The following bill formatting applies to the 1999-2000 session:
- New language in an amendatory bill will be shown in UPPERCASE.
- Language to be removed will be stricken.
- Amendments made by the House will be blue with square brackets, such as:
[House amended text].
- Amendments made by the Senate will be red with double greater/lesser than symbols, such as: <<Senate amended text>>.
